Abstract
1,148,921. Electrolytically removing scale from metal. GENERAL DYNAMICS CORP. April27, 1966 [April 30, 1965], No.18537/66. Heading C7B. In electrolytically removing scale from metal in an electrolytic bath, the metal is free from any electrical connections and passes or remains between or alongside electrodes with the current flow between electrodes respectively on opposite sides or on the same side of the strip, the electrolyte being an aqueous solution containing a chelating acid in a concentration of from 5 to 50% by weight and a base which forms a salt therewith, the base being either a nitrogen base in a concentration such that the pH of the solution is from 3 to 7 or an alkali metal hydroxide base in a concentration such that the PH of the solution is from 3 to 6. The metal may be ferrous metal such as steel strip, e.g. ready for tinning or galvanizing. Specified chelating acids (a), nitrogen bases (b), and alkali metal hydroxides (c) are (a) citric, glycolic, diglycolic, gluconic and tartaric acids, (b) NH 4 OH and amines such as alkanol amines (e.g. ethanol amine and triethanol amine) and alkyl amines (e.g. ethylamine and triethylamine) and (c) KOH and NaOH. Possible conditions include the use of A.C. or D.C.; a current density of 100 to 1300 amps. /sq.ft.; a solution temperature of 200F. to the boiling point; a solution which also includes nonionic surfactants, wetting agents, ionic surfactants, corrosion inhibitors and inorganic salts as desired, and agitation or circulation of the electrolyte during descaling. Fig. 1 (not shown) illustrates the descaling of steel strip (1) between electrodes (E 1 ) and circulation of electrolyte through a filter and solution reclamation system. Fig. 7 shows segmented electrodes E 4 with removable baffles 18 between segments which prevent current movement in directions away from a metal strip 17. Figs. 8 and 9 (not shown) illustrate apparatus having baffles (21) which are hinged so as to accommodate metal strips (22 and 26) which are of different widths.
